Get an aluminum racing radiator from Griffin or BeCool, you will need a stronger rear than the Toyota to handle the torque of a 351. An 8.8 Mustang axle will work. You will also need a Mustang T5 trans or a proper automatic. The stock five speed will not last long with an I6 and will die a quick death with the 351. Oh yeah, you will not be able to use most headers on a V8 620 if you lower it, even if you can fit them in the truck with a 351 in it, unless you get some fenderwell exit headers, cool but noisy, lol.
